Education and Achievements
Wil Dyer earned his Bachelor of Arts in Psychology from the University of California, San Diego, where he developed a foundational understanding of human behavior that he later applied to his professional endeavors. His educational background has been pivotal in shaping his approach to building meaningful connections and partnerships, allowing him to understand the nuances of individual motivations and group dynamics efficiently.
Dedicated to excellence, Dyer has served in several key roles at UC San Diego. He currently holds the position of Director of the Corporate Affiliates Program at the Jacobs School of Engineering, where he plays a crucial role in bridging connections between the university and the corporate sector. His leadership focuses on enhancing the strategic partnerships that not only benefit the university community but also contribute to technological and educational advancements in the engineering field.
Prior to his current role, Dyer served as the Interim Director of Industry Engagement at UC San Diego, where he was instrumental in developing initiatives aimed at fostering collaboration between academic research and industry applications. In his previous positions, including Associate Director and Regional Engagement Manager, he successfully expanded outreach efforts and strengthened industry relations, exemplifying his commitment to elevating the role of the university in the corporate ecosystem.
